Bringing Ancient Egypt to Life

I’m Natalie Watson, a UK-based artist with a background in archaeology and a lifelong passion for ancient Egypt. After earning my BA in Archaeology from the University of Bristol and working for nearly two decades in heritage and cultural engagement, I founded Wonderful Things Art in 2020, combining my academic interests with creative practice.

Since then, I have created over 100 reproductions of ancient Egyptian masterpieces and have been stocked by leading institutions, including the British Museum, World Museum Liverpool, the Petrie Museum, and the Manchester Museum, as well as in gift shops across the UK.

My mission is to create authentic, research-led reproductions of ancient Egyptian art that allow modern audiences to connect meaningfully with the ancient world. Each artwork I produce is more than a decorative piece; it's a doorway to a rich and complex world of symbolism, ritual, and craftsmanship.

Private Commissions & Personalised Art

I also take on private commissions, creating unique pieces that blend personal stories with the timeless beauty of ancient Egyptian art. Past commissions have included:

  • A wedding portrait for an Egyptologist, featuring the couple in a feasting scene with a personalised hieroglyphic inscription
  • A funerary stela design in memory of a loved one who had a deep appreciation for ancient Egypt
  • A tattoo design based on a temple wall relief, incorporating protective symbols and name elements

Many of my existing artworks can also be personalised, such as adding a name in a cartouche to make the piece truly about you or your loved one.

These commissions are deeply collaborative and often very meaningful. I’m always honoured to help bring people’s connections to ancient Egypt to life through art.
